Serious crash on the B4385 - 23 Dec 1985
Accident reference 19856385D0366
Accident summary
On Monday 23 December 1985 at 15:00 a serious collision occurred near B4385 involving 1 vehicle (pedal cycle) and 1 casualty (1 serious) Weather at the time was recorded as fine no high winds. Road surface conditions were dry. Lighting was described as daylight.
Key details
- Posted speed limit: 30 mph
- Road type: Single carriageway
